Silver is located in Group 11 (Ib) and Period 5 of the periodic table, between copper (Period 4) and gold (Period 6), and its physical and chemical properties are intermediate between those two metals. For silver the more important deposits commercially are such compounds as the minerals tetrahedrite and argentite (silver sulfide, Ag2S), which is usually associated with other sulfides such as those of lead and copper, as well as several other sulfides, some of which contain antimony as well. All three halides are derived from silver nitrate (AgNO3), which is the most important of the inorganic silver salts. Conradh na Gaeilge and other Irish-language bodies attempted a revival, circa 1965, of the Finne, which, for a short time at least, became successful: An Finne Nua ('The New Finne') was marketed with the slogan Is duitse an Finne Nua! Jewelry silver is an alloy containing 80 percent silver and 20 percent copper (800 fine). The prices for the Gold, Silver and Coloured varieties in 1968 were twelve shillings and sixpence, four shillings and five shillings respectively. Silver ornaments and decorations have been found in royal tombs dating back as far as 4000 bce.
